A Gratitude List for Thanksgiving

I am grateful…
Between the Thanksgiving Day NFL games and the Macy’s Parade, the family visits and delicious meals, the wonderful fall weather, and the long weekend take a moment to notice the abundance around you and the things you’re grateful for this year. It’s easy to start with family and friends, home, and health. To really stir your sense of gratitude and appreciation though, set aside some time for reflection. Here are a few questions to help with your gratitude list:

What was I able to experience this year? What did I see or touch, what new foods did I try, or where did I travel to?

How did my relationships impact my life this year? Was someone particularly kind or supportive of me? Was I able to be of service to someone else in a meaningful way? Did I have any wonderful conversations?

What would it be like to live somewhere else? What modern comforts and conveniences do I have? What freedoms and rights do I have? What resources do I have access to?

What little moments of joy did I find this year? Did I feel the warmth of the sun on my shoulders or see the silvery moon reflecting on the surface of a lake? Did I hear a child’s laughter or enjoy a coffee and a sunrise?

What did I accomplish this year? What did I learn? What changes have I navigated? What have I created? What challenges have I overcome?

What matters to me? What are my values and how was I able to live by them this year?

What good was I able to put out into the world this year?

How to be a Great Host and Avoid Stress

Our homes are our most personal, most intimate spaces – even the best houseguests disrupt our lives. If you’re looking forward to visiting with friends and family this season, communication is key. These quick tips will help you make the most of your time together and avoid stress or hard feelings.

Dinner or a Party

When hosting a party, include both the start and end times in the invitation and let your guests know what to expect. Include what kinds of food to expect, the attire, and any special activities you have planned – for example, if you’ve hired a photographer for a rare extended family photo, let everyone know to gather at 6 p.m. in front of the fireplace for photos.

At the end of the night, wrap things up with your guests. Gather their coats and belongings, pack up some dessert for them to take home, and move the conversation to the entryway. To usher out lingering guests, put away the food and drinks, stop the music, and start cleaning up. One particularly clever way to make sure the party ends on time is to plan an outing at the end of the party – like a stroll through a local holiday light display or a movie.

Overnight houseguests

When hosting overnight guests, again, include the end time in the invitation and let your guests know what to expect. Before the visit begins, discuss transportation, arrival time, departure time, accommodations, and house rules. For example, will they be sleeping in the guest room or on the couch? Are there allergies or food preferences to consider? Do they understand that foul language is not allowed in front of the kids? And is everyone very clear on the last day? Plan activities during the visit, and plan for downtime as well. Overplanning will leave everyone tired and tense with little time for relaxation. Try scheduling one main activity per day, and don’t be afraid to plan independent time too so your guests can explore on their own. Provide a map with your favorite places marked or a visitor’s guide highlighting events and attractions in the area.

The Best Trick-or-Treat House on the Block!

If the arrival of spooky season has you dreaming up costumes and decorations, you’re in good company. Halloween is a favorite holiday in the United States and one of the most fun! With these tips, you could have the best trick-or-treat house on the block.

Make it Obvious

Most importantly, ensure the front porch is well-lit to signal your house is open for trick-or-treating. The more lighting the better – consider lit-up jack-o-lanterns and decorations and add lighting for walkways to make the path clear. Adding fall- or Halloween-themed decorations can help advertise that costumed visitors are welcome. You can keep it simple with a wreath or some window decals, or you can put on a fantastic show with scary figures, colored lighting, spooky music, and a fog machine. (Don’t make it too scary though if you don’t want to scare the little ones off.)

It’s All About the Treats

If you want that coveted spot as THE house to visit, you’ve got to have great treats. Now, keep them store-bought and pre-packaged because parents worry about poisoned treats, but use your imagination, and get the good stuff. Give uncommon treats to be remembered. Here are some ideas: hot cocoa, microwave popcorn, fruit roll-ups, gum, chips, crackers, or full-sized candy bars.

It’s great to offer allergy-safe and non-food options to make sure there’s a treat for everybody. It can be super fun to fill a bowl with princess jewelry, glow sticks, slime, bookmarks, collectible cards, miniature plushies, temporary tattoos, stickers, or any small toys you can think of.

Make it an Experience

It’s so much more fun when you have fun with it. Wear a costume to hand out treats, play music or a spooky sounds playlist, or set up motion-activated figures and lights. You could put something spooky in the bottom of the treat bowl or even have a small activity like decorating miniature pumpkins with colorful markers, making balloon animals, or taking instant photographs and giving them to the parents.

Take the experience to the next level by inviting your neighbors to stop over. Make smores on a front yard campfire, offer refreshments, and set up activities for the kids.

What is Home Equity and Why Does It Matter?

couple standing in the kitchen chatting

Home equity is more than just a financial term; it’s your ticket to new opportunities. In simple terms, home equity is the difference between your home’s current market value and the remaining balance on your mortgage. But why should you care? Well, with today’s real estate market, understanding your home equity can be a game-changer when you decide to move.

The Equity Boom: A Silver Lining in Today’s Market

couple waving at laptop on virtual meeting

You’re not alone if you’re hesitant to sell your home due to high mortgage rates. However, there’s good news. According to data from ATTOM and the Census, nearly 68.7% of homeowners have either paid off their mortgages or have at least 50% equity in their homes. That’s right—almost 70% of homeowners are sitting on a goldmine of equity!

Oil and Gas Prices on the Rise: How It Changes Real Estate

Key Takeaways:

  1. Oil and gas prices are the highest in United States history!
  2. Individuals and families are shifting how they think about housing, from suburban versus urban to downsizing or going multigenerational.
  3. It’s critical to work with an agent who understands the right fit for you and your family.

Record-high oil and gas prices are changing home buying and selling

It’s difficult to escape the news: gas prices are surging across the nation, with the increase averaging $1 per gallon. With costs at historical highs, the ripple effect changes how we think about everything. That includes the largest line item on any household’s budget: their home. How will this new reality change how people buy and sell real estate? Let’s take a look at some of the main considerations.

Urban Versus Suburban

Person filling car with gasoline and check balance at the gas pump.

Traditional wisdom says that the suburbs are more affordable with their long commutes, while cities are expensive due to more amenities and desirability. But when the daily commute costs more than it ever has in the history of the country, the conventional advice isn’t necessarily the right move for everyone.

To judge whether relocating from the suburban to the urban is right for you, take a look at the commute time, proximity of local amenities, and public transportation. Some urban centers offer more robust and reliable options for getting around, while others are still heavily car-dependent. If moving into the city won’t get you out of your car, the suburbs are still a good choice. But big city living is an attractive option if you can reduce how often your family drives—or even go from a multi-car family to a single vehicle.

Reconsider Your Housing Footprint

Portrait of happy extended multigenerational family all together on sofa at home.

The size of a home is always a big consideration when you’re looking at your next place. Right now, there’s the added pressure of the costs of heating and cooling a home to consider when you think about total square footage. On average, the cost of natural gas is up 24% in February 2022 compared to the previous year, and electricity is up 9%.

Downsizing can be a smart reason to sell your home and buy a new one, especially if your family situation has changed and you don’t need as much space. With less to heat, cool, and maintain, finding a home that’s just the right size for the stage of life you’re in is something your agent can help you with.

During the COVID-19 pandemic, families started moving back in together at rising rates. Now, more than 40% of homebuyers consider multigenerational living in their purchasing decision.  New developments are dedicated to building homes and communities that accommodate people at different stages of their lives. And, if the family situation changes, being able to rent out a dedicated space is an excellent source of passive income.

Whether you’re looking to go small by yourself or go big and share the costs, homes that are renovated with energy-efficient appliances, or new construction with the latest smart home technologies, are especially attractive. These are smart decisions to make now that will also save you costs in the long run, even when oil and gas prices stabilize.

Act Fast to Lock in Interest Rates

House Model Near Percentage Sign With Keypad Lock Over Wooden Desk

Gas prices are tied closely to mortgage rates. Yep, it really does affect everything! Mortgage lenders want to have an extra cushion over inflation when they set rates, and with the rise of oil and gas prices, interest rates will get pushed up too. If you’re buying a home, it’s time to get serious about making offers. Higher mortgage rates will impact what you can afford.

For sellers, this can impact the white-hot housing market streak that was the dominant theme for the last few years. With interest rates set to rise, home sellers may want to be flexible about offers, in case the market shifts dramatically as interest rates go up throughout the remainder of the year. Of course, this varies widely by market, and you’ll want to consult your agent before making any decisions on offers on your home.

The Differences between City, Suburban, and Rural Living

Every person in the world has a different opinion when it comes to urban and countryside lifestyles. Some would never give up the city amenities, no matter the financial burden and health threats that kind of life imposes. Others who experienced country life say that getting away from the city where you wake up to the sound of birds instead of traffic noise has no price. Still, there is a third option for those who are a part of both of these worlds – the suburbs. Each of these has many benefits and some downsides. Knowing the differences between city, suburban, and rural living can help you find where you belong if you’re starting to reconsider your living conditions.

Life in rural areas

Life in the countryside is a dream come true for anyone who wants to get rid of stress and anxiety induced by big-city survival. Rural living includes life in the open, spread-out areas and small communities. There is a lot of undeveloped lands, usually surrounded by magnificent nature.

This lifestyle is a choice of people who enjoy close-knit communities, where everyone knows each other. You get to enjoy the vast space, lovely views, healing nature. This is the perfect choice for people in search of more sustainable ways of living. With a bit of gardening and farming skills, you can provide for yourself and your family and perhaps even start a small business. In addition, the peace, quiet and clean air makes it perfect for those working remotely.

Since Virginia offers majestic nature, many young families and retirees decide to move to local counties. Besides the obvious health benefits of clean air and a stress-free environment, they provide a lower cost of living and much more affordable housing.

Countryside in Virginia
Magnificent woods, lakes, rivers, and trails could be at your disposal if you move to the countryside.

The downsides of living in the countryside

Even though countryside residents have many health and financial benefits, there are some downsides. One of them is the commute issue. If you don’t work close to your home, you’ll need to drive to work in the city. Even though some rural areas such as Orange County are less than 30 miles from Charlottesville, which makes the commute to work bearable, not all places have the same luck.

In addition, local shops and amenities can be found only in the strict village center. Thus, you will need to stock up on food and supplies to avoid driving to town anytime you need something. That means that families usually need more than one car to get around. Also, with fewer amenities, you have fewer available services. Not being used to this occurrence can be hard if you’ve moved from the city to the countryside. However, living in rural areas makes you resilient and craftier. After you get used to such living, you’ll eliminate the need for many things.
